Prolonged Recession For Greece, Markets Close Mixed
Posted on February 21, 2012 at 17:22 PM EST
The markets closed mixed with the Dow adding 15 points to 12,965 over concerns that the Greek economy will remain in a prolonged recession. Nasdaq slipped 3 points to 2948. On the upside Shareholders approved the merger of Eldorado Gold (NYSE: EGO) with European Goldfields. FuelCell Energy (Nasdaq: FCEL) rose on speculation that the company may supply fuel cells for Apple's (Nasdaq: AAPL) solar powered data center in North Carolina.
Shares of Polypore International (NYSE: PPO) advanced ahead of its earnings release tomorrow. On the downside The Food and Drug Administration suspended drug trials of GTx's (Nasdaq: GTXI) prostate cancer treatment Capesaris due to an increased risk of bloom clots. FDATracker.com expects the Food and Drug Administration to reject Vivus' (Nasdaq: VVUS) obesity treatment Qnexa.
Boyd Gaming (NYSE: BYD) narrowed fourth quarter losses but the results fell short of analyst expectations. In the broad market, declining issues outpaced advancers by a slim margin on the NYSE and by more than 5 to 3 on Nasdaq. The Russell 2000 which tracks small cap stocks lost 5 points to 823.
